MongoDB
 sql >> Baza danych >  >> NoSQL >> MongoDB

MongoDB bind_ip error:bind() nie powiodło się errno:99 Nie można przypisać żądanego adresu do gniazda

Jak powiedział guido, bind_ip jest dla własnego adresu IP serwera mongo.

Auth to dobry pomysł, ale tylko poleganie na auth otwiera cię na brutalny atak.

Możesz bind_ip = 0.0.0.0 i użyj zapory, aby zablokować wszystkie połączenia przychodzące do portu 27017, chyba że pochodzą z 66.31.123.123.

Innym problemem jest bliskość twojego serwera meteorowego do twojego serwera mongo - czy to w sieci prywatnej, czy w sieci publicznej. Jeśli jest to miejsce publiczne, należy ponownie skompilować mongodb do obsługi SSL , lub powinieneś tunelować swoje połączenie mongodb przez SSH .

Jeśli zdecydujesz się na tunel, bind_ip do 127.0.0.1 i pomiń przychodzące 27017.




  1. Redis
  2.   
  3. MongoDB
  4.   
  5. Memcached
  6.   
  7. HBase
  8.   
  9. CouchDB
  1. connect nie jest funkcją podczas łączenia się z mongodb

  2. Połącz się z mongodb działającym w Dockerze

  3. Mongoid:znajdź poprzez tablicę identyfikatorów

  4. Jak przyspieszyć wstawianie MongoDB/s?

  5. „autoIndexID” nie jest prawidłową opcją kolekcji — mongoDB